Dengue risk high in Bhaktapur



BHAKTAPUR: The risk of dengue infection has been increasing in Bhaktapur.

A total of 99 dengue patients have been identified in Bhaktapur in a period of one week, according to District Public Health Office.

Parthamani Neupane, Officer at the District Public Health Office said a total of 99 patients have been confirmed infected by dengue till Wednesday morning.

He said the infection rate is increasing as every settlement, and schools are at high risk.

He informed that public awareness programs have been initiated in different parts of the district.

Neupane also suggested to manage pits, and make sure that water is not collected in the surroundings since the mosquitoes transmitting dengue breed in water-filled pits or drains.

According to the Bhaktapur Municipality, a total of 40 patients are from the municipality area only.
